Job description

Support the design, deployment, and operations of secure SD-WAN architectures for government and classified network environments, ensuring reliable performance and compliance with security standards.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Implement and support SD-WAN solutions Versa Networks SD-WAN/ across enterprise environments

  • Assist with integration of SD-WAN into existing network infrastructure,

  • Configure and maintain secure overlay networks, IPSec tunnels, segmentation policies, and routing protocols

  • Monitor and troubleshoot WAN and SD-WAN performance issues, escalating complex problems as needed

  • Support application performance optimization using SD-WAN features such as QoS, path selection, and traffic steering

  • Assist in implementing secure access and segmentation policies aligned with zero-trust principles

  • Contribute to Commercial Solutions for Classified (CSfC) and Cross-Domain solution deployments

  • Apply and maintain compliance with National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) guidelines and Defense Information Systems Agency (DISA) STIGs

  • Perform system testing, validation, and documentation for SD-WAN deployments

  • Support network monitoring and analytics using centralized SD-WAN management tools (e.g., Versa Director, Analytics)

  • Assist in developing network diagrams, configurations, and documentation

  • Collaborate with senior engineers, government staff, and subcontractors on implementation activities

  • Participate in customer meetings and provide technical input as needed

  • Travel to customer or lab environments for deployment and support activities (as required)

  • Follow organizational policies, including security, compliance, and safety requirements

  • Maintain eligibility for required government security clearance

Requirements

  • Hands-on experience with SD-WAN platforms, including Cisco, Aruba, and Versa Networks

  • Familiarity with Versa SASE components (Director, Analytics, Gateway)

  • Understanding of WAN technologies (MPLS, broadband, VPNs, BGP, OSPF)

  • Basic to intermediate knowledge of network security concepts (IPSec, firewalls, segmentation)

  • Familiarity with National Institute of Standards and Technology RMF and Defense Counterintelligence and Security Agency DAAPM processes

  • Experience with network monitoring and troubleshooting tools

  • Ability to follow network design documentation and implementation plans

  • Experience with documentation tools such as Microsoft Visio

  • Strong problem-solving skills and ability to work in a team environment

  • Good written and verbal communication skills

Desired Certifications:

  • CCNA or CCNP (Enterprise or SD-WAN track preferred)

  • Versa Certified SD-WAN Associate (VCSA) or working toward VCSP

  • CompTIA Security+ (or equivalent baseline certification)

  • Additional certifications (Aruba, Juniper, or cloud) are a plus
